Airport Overview

The Hořovice, Czechia region is served by Hořovice Airfield (LKHV), a public-use airport at 1,214 feet elevation. The airfield offers 1 runway(s) — 3,838 feet on the primary strip — for private and corporate traffic. Runway Capability

At 3838 feet, Hořovice Airfield serves light jets and turboprops. The Citation CJ series, Phenom 100, HondaJet, and King Air family operate within this runway capability. Midsize jets require careful performance analysis based on temperature and aircraft weight. Pilots should reference aircraft-specific takeoff and landing distance charts for LKHV's runway length and 1,214 ft MSL elevation.

Operational Considerations

Hořovice Airfield's 1,214-foot field elevation keeps density altitude effects manageable. Even on warm days, density altitude here tops out around 3,014 feet — within normal performance parameters for most aircraft. The 3,838-foot runway provides approximately 3,698 feet of effective sea-level performance.

Four distinct seasons define operations at Hořovice Airfield. Winter brings icing potential, snow-covered surfaces, and reduced daylight hours. De-icing capability is valuable from November through March. Spring and fall transitions produce the most variable weather — warm fronts, cold fronts, and rapid ceiling changes. Summer typically delivers the best VFR conditions but introduces convective risk during afternoon heating. Preflight weather assessment should include both surface observations and area forecasts at this latitude.
